The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in Wales with a requirement for React sk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ited React over the 6 months to 11 May 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
11 May 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 42 25 33
Rank change year-on-year -17 +8 -5
Permanent jobs citing React 93 139 140
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in Wales 4.56% 8.45% 7.26%
As % of the Libraries, Frameworks & Software Standards category 24.67% 32.18% 22.22%
Number of salaries quoted 61 59 91
10th Percentile £32,500 £27,250 £40,000
25th Percentile £40,000 £37,500 £48,125
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£45,000 £57,500 £65,000
Median % change year-on-year -21.74% -11.54% +44.44%
75th Percentile £63,250 £71,375 £77,500
90th Percentile £82,500 £96,250 £87,500
UK median annual salary £65,000 £70,000 £67,000
% change year-on-year -7.14% +4.48% +11.67%
